TITAN GEAR HYP LD SAE 80W-90
Super High Performance Gear Oil specially developed for Mercedes-Benz commercial vehicles.
Description
TITAN GEAR HYP LD SAE 80W-90 is a modern mineral hypoid gear oil developed for axle transmissions of Mercedes-Benz commercial vehicles. The product was specifically developed for the new HL-6 axle but is downward compatible with previous axle models.
Application
The MB 235.20 specification allows the use in all DC hypoid axles (also covers MB 235.0) and requires oil changes only every 3 years or after 350,000 km. The new DaimlerChrysler HL-6 axles may only be filled with oils compliant with 235.20, such as TITAN GEAR HYP LD SAE 80W-90. The product is also recommended or approved for many other applications. TITAN GEAR HYP LD SAE 80W-90 is miscible and compatible with conventional branded gear oils. However, mixing with other gear oils should be avoided in order to fully utilize the product’s benefits. A complete oil change is recommended when converting to TITAN GEAR HYP LD SAE 80W-90.

Specifications
API GL-5
API MT-1
SAE J2360
Approvals
DETROIT DIESEL 93K219.02
MAN 342 TYPE M3
MB-APPROVAL 235.20
ZF TE-ML 05A, 12L, 12M, 16B, 17B, 19B, 21A (ZF000645)
FUCHS Recommendations
MIL-PRF-2105 E
ARVIN MERITOR 0-76-D
MACK GO-J
JOHN DEERE JDM J11E
SCANIA STO 1:0
ZF TE-ML 07A
